Abstract
A new diffusion model describing the diffusion behaviors of small molecule penetrants in dense polymer membranes was proposed on the basis of the percolation theory, the fractal theory, the free-volume theory, and the random-walk theory. The concept of “diffusion passage” and the diffusion partition zone were defined in this model. The diffusion equation, the sorption equation in the initial sorption stage, and the steady permeation equation for the whole diffusion zones were derived. The dynamic sorption and permeation data of CH2Cl2, CH3OH, CH3CH2OH, and H2O in polyimide (PI) membranes were measured. The anomalous diffusion factor dw and the fractal dimension df in these equations were calculated and discussed.
